Dr. Stephan Thome is a hematologist oncologist practicing in Rochester, MN. Dr. Thome specializes in the diagnosis, treatment and prevention of blood diseases such as anemia, hemophilia, sickle-cell disease, leukemia and lymphoma. Hematologist Oncologists are also trained in the study of cancer and its attack on other organs.
